Geothermal energy uses the heat from beneath the Earth's surface to generate steam. This steam is then used to spin turbine blades attached to a generator, which converts the kinetic energy of the spinning blades into electricity.

Geothermal steam refers to steam that comes from deep in the earth. Certain areas of the earth have a lot of heat trapped only a mile or two below the earth. Any water in that area will be turned into steam. Geysers are an example of some of this energy escaping from the earth. Geothermal power plants also use this energy to generate electricity.
